A leading financial technology firm in the UK is seeking a Senior Visual Designer to shape its brand. You will partner with top creative talent, design impactful marketing assets, and contribute to a cohesive brand identity that resonates globally.
The ideal candidate has over 5 years of relevant experience and a strong portfolio. This full-time role offers the chance to work in a dynamic environment, influencing global campaigns that impact millions of users.

How to prepare for a job interview at Aspora
✨Showcase Your Portfolio
Make sure to bring a well-organised portfolio that highlights your best work. Focus on projects that demonstrate your ability to create impactful marketing assets and contribute to brand identity, as this is key for the role.
✨Understand the Brand
Do your homework on the company’s brand and campaigns. Familiarise yourself with their visual style and messaging. This will help you discuss how your design philosophy aligns with their goals during the interview.
✨Prepare for Creative Challenges
Be ready to tackle some creative challenges or case studies during the interview. Think about how you would approach designing for global campaigns and be prepared to share your thought process and rationale.
✨Collaborative Mindset
Since you'll be partnering with top creative talent, emphasise your collaborative skills. Share examples of how you've successfully worked in teams to create cohesive designs and how you handle feedback to improve your work.
